The Ghost of War

In this political thriller, Reynaldo, a young dancer from a resort area on Nicaragua's Caribbean coast, deserts his career to join his nation's fight against the American-backed Contras. Wartime footage is interspersed with dance scenes, including one notable break-dancing demonstration at a discotheque. Despite its heavy political theme, this Spanish-language war drama also features a romantic subplot.
